The revamp … Web29 nov. 2024 · Thereafter, the Maharashtra government in 2003-04 decided to redevelop Dharavi as an integrated planned township, and an action plan for this was approved. It was decided to develop Dharavi by using land as a resource to cross-subsidise the cost of development through a sale component on the basis of the Slum Rehabilitation Scheme.
